大数跨境

OpenClaw(龙虾)在Debian 12下载不了怎么办模板示例

2026-03-19 3
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)在Debian 12下载不了怎么办模板示例 是一份面向技术型跨境卖家/运营人员的故障排查参考文档,用于指导解决 OpenClaw(一款开源的电商数据抓取与监控工具,非SaaS服务,无官方中文名,社区俗称“龙虾”)在 Debian 12 系统环境下无法正常下载或安装的问题。Debian 12(代号 bookworm)默认使用较新的 glibc 和 OpenSSL 版本,部分预编译二进制包或旧版依赖可能不兼容。

 

要点速读(TL;DR)

  • OpenClaw 不是平台、SaaS 或服务商,而是开源命令行工具,需自行编译或适配运行环境;
  • Debian 12 下下载失败主因:源地址失效、APT 仓库未启用 non-free-firmware、curl/wget 证书校验失败、或架构不匹配(如误下 arm64 包到 amd64);
  • 解决路径:优先查官方 GitHub Release 页面 → 验证下载命令 → 检查系统架构与依赖 → 手动编译为最终兜底方案。

它能解决哪些问题

  • 场景痛点①:执行 curl -L https://github.com/openclaw/openclaw/releases/download/v0.8.3/openclaw_0.8.3_amd64.deb -o openclaw.deb 返回 404 或 Connection refused → 对应价值:提供可验证的最新 Release URL 构造逻辑与镜像替代方案;
  • 场景痛点②:dpkg 安装时报错 dependency problems - leaving unconfigured(如 libssl3 或 libgcc-s1 缺失)→ 对应价值:明确 Debian 12 必装基础依赖清单及 apt update/apt full-upgrade 触发时机;
  • 场景痛点③:GitHub CLI 或 wget 下载中断/校验失败 → 对应价值:给出带 SHA256 校验的完整下载-验证-安装三步命令模板。

怎么用/怎么开通/怎么选择

OpenClaw 无需“开通”,属本地部署工具。标准操作流程如下(以 Debian 12 amd64 为例):

  1. 确认系统架构:运行 uname -m,输出 x86_64 对应 amd64aarch64 对应 arm64
  2. 启用必要仓库:执行 sudo apt update && sudo apt install -y software-properties-common && sudo add-apt-repository non-free-firmware(Debian 12 默认禁用 non-free);
  3. 更新系统并安装基础依赖:sudo apt update && sudo apt full-upgrade -y && sudo apt install -y curl wget ca-certificates libssl3 libgcc-s1
  4. 获取最新 Release 地址:访问 GitHub Releases 页面,复制对应架构的 .deb 或 .tar.gz 链接(注意:v0.8.3 及之后版本已弃用 .deb,推荐 tar.gz);
  5. 下载并校验:wget 下载 + sha256sum -c 校验(Release 页面提供 SHA256SUMS 文件);
  6. 解压并配置 PATH:tar -xzf openclaw_*.tar.gz && sudo mv openclaw /usr/local/bin/ && chmod +x /usr/local/bin/openclaw

费用/成本通常受哪些因素影响

  • OpenClaw 本身完全免费(MIT 协议),无许可费、订阅费或调用量限制;
  • 实际成本仅来自运维侧:服务器资源消耗(CPU/内存)、自建代理或 IP 池投入(应对目标电商平台反爬)、日志存储与告警集成开发工时;
  • 若使用其配套的 Web UI 或 Dashboard(非官方维护分支),可能存在第三方 Docker 镜像构建与维护成本;
  • 为拿到准确部署成本,你通常需准备:目标监控平台列表(如 Amazon JP/DE、Shopee MY)、单日请求峰值预估、是否需分布式部署、现有服务器 OS 版本及内核参数。

常见坑与避坑清单

  • ❌ 坑①:直接复用 Debian 11 的安装脚本 → 避坑:Debian 12 默认使用 OpenSSL 3.0,旧版 openclaw 二进制依赖 OpenSSL 1.1.1,必须升级至 v0.8.0+ 或源码编译;
  • ❌ 坑②:用 root 用户执行 wget 但未指定 --no-check-certificate(当企业网络劫持证书时)→ 避坑:优先配置系统 CA 证书(sudo update-ca-certificates),而非跳过校验;
  • ❌ 坑③:忽略 Release 页面的 Assets 标签页,误将源码 zip 当作可执行包下载 → 避坑:只下载含 openclaw_*.tar.gzopenclaw_*.deb 字样的文件;
  • ❌ 坑④:未设置 ulimit -n 65536 导致高并发采集时文件描述符耗尽 → 避坑:在 systemd service 文件中显式配置 LimitNOFILE=65536

FAQ

{关键词} 靠谱吗/正规吗/是否合规?

OpenClaw 是 GitHub 上公开的 MIT 协议开源项目(仓库 star 数>1.2k,last commit<30 天),代码可审计,无后门或遥测模块。但其用途受目标平台 robots.txt 与 Terms of Service 约束——例如抓取 Amazon 商品价格需遵守 Amazon Acceptable Use Policy。合规性取决于你如何使用,而非工具本身。

{关键词} 常见失败原因是什么?如何排查?

高频失败原因:① DNS 污染导致 GitHub 域名解析失败(可改用 8.8.8.8 测试);② 企业防火墙拦截 TLS 1.3 握手(需升级 openssl 或临时降级 curl);③ /tmp 目录权限不足(检查 df -h /tmpls -ld /tmp)。排查命令:curl -I https://github.comopenssl s_client -connect github.com:443 -tls1_3strace -e trace=openat,connect wget ... 2>&1 | head -20

新手最容易忽略的点是什么?

忽略 Debian 12 的默认 shell 变更:从 bash 切换为 dash,导致部分含 source 或数组语法的安装脚本报错。正确做法是显式声明 #!/bin/bash,或用 bash install.sh 而非 ./install.sh 执行。

结尾

该模板示例聚焦 Debian 12 环境下 OpenClaw 下载失败的标准化归因与处置路径,非通用解决方案。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业